A top is a hand tool with an iron loop and hook used in the creation and splicing of rope. A Top is used to simultaneously hold a piece of rope while providing a hole to separate the "lays" (or strands) of synthetic or natural rope for splicing. A marlinspike (/ ˈ m ɑːr l ɪ n s p aɪ k /, sometimes spelled marlin spike, marlinespike, or [archaic] marlingspike) is a tool used in marine ropework. Do-it-yourself biology (DIY biology, DIY bio) is a biotechnological social movement in which individuals, communities, and small organizations study biology and life science using the same methods as traditional research institutions.
